 ION450 

pH, conductivity and ISE measurements – all in one instrument.

The ION450 Ion Analyser makes ion analysis simple by automating in the same beaker, pH, conductivity and ion measurement. It lets you select the type of measurement you need, linking calibrations and methods as you wish. Having a single instrument for simultaneous measurement and display of pH and conductivity makes analyses quick and simple.

ION450 Technical Specifications


Potentiometric methods

- pH electrode calibration: up to 5 points using IUPAC standards or 4-7-10 Series buffers with error recognition on buffer used.
- Possibility to work with user-defined buffer values using the Free buffer mode.
- pH with temperature-compensated reading: probe, entered or fixed at 25°C.
- Direct pH/mV measurements with recording on stable reading.
- Sequencing of up to 10 methods, including electrode calibrations.
- Coupling of 2 to 6 methods in one beaker, including direct ISE and EC measurements.

Conductivity method (EC)
- Direct conductivity measurements with recording on stable reading.
- Conductivity with temperature-corrected display: none, natural water (ISO 7888), linear.
- Conductivity cell cable resistance compensation.
- Conductivity cell calibration: manual or automatic cell constant determination using free standards or 1, 0.1, 0.01 Demal KCl standards, NaCl 0.05% and 26.6 µS/cm @ 20°C low conductivity standard, 0.1, 0.01 and 0.001 M KCl standards.

Ion-Selective Method (ISE)
- Direct measurements with recording on stable reading.
- Electrode calibration with up to 9 standard solutions.
- Electrode calibration curves fitted using non-linear regression with CÆ detection limit determination according to IUPAC.
- mV = f(pC) for ISE calibration curve plotting.

Measuring Range
-9 to 23 pH
±2000 mV
4 µS to 400 mS
-10°C to +100°C

Resolution
0.001 pH
0.1 mV
Conductivity: 1/4000 of the scale
0.1°C

Printout
- Automatic. GLP compliant.
- Selectable: no, 80 columns, continuous, page to page. 3 levels of detail.
- Laser or dot matrix printer.

Results
- QC check on results with visual warning.
- Statistical calculations.

Units
- All standard units for samples/results.
- Conductivity: µS/cm or mS/cm.

Storage capacity
- Global password protection for programming access.
- Non-volatile memory.
- User programmable: 50 methods.
- More than 30 electrodes pre-identified to help programming.
- Storage of 200 results. Results storage can be disabled.
- Stored parameters characterised by own ID, location and calibration data.
- Embedded operating procedures for electrode exchange.
- Automatic electrode and QC prompt.

Sample list
- Up to 126 data with alphanumeric ID.
- QC sample definition.

Electrode stand - stirring
Magnetic stirrer, 22 reproducible speeds (0 to 1100 rpm) in 50 rpm steps.
Propeller connection.
Beaker volume: 5 to 400 ml.

Inputs/outputs
2 indicator electrode inputs.
1 reference electrode input.
1 ground input for differential measurement.
1 imposed current input, ±1 mA ±1 µA.
1 temperature input.
2/4 pole conductivity cell input.
0-5 V and 0-12 V TTL output.
0-5 V TTL input.
Serial connections for printer/PC.
Serial connection for sample changer fitted with 10 to 126-position tray.
PS/2 port for PC keyboard and/or barcode reader.

Languages
English, German, Danish, French, Italian, Spanish, Swedish.

Casing
Fully splashproof KYDEX® T (PVC/acrylic).
Graphic 128x128 dot LCD and alpha-numeric keypad.

Dimensions (H x W x D)
260 x 200 x 400 mm.

Weight
2.5 kg.

Power requirements
47.5 - 63 Hz 115/230 Vac +15 -18%.

Environmental conditions
5 to 40°C temperature.
20 to 80% relative humidity.

International standards
CE marking: complies with EMC directive 89/336/EEC, LV directive 73/23/EEC.
